Rain soaked area in June

Cliff Thompson

Heavy rains throughout June brought the rainfall total to nearly 60 percent above average. A total of 1.72 inches of rain fell, with nearly half an inch of that falling June 30 during a day-long soaking. Average for the month is 1.07 inches.”It was wet enough,” said Avon weatherwatcher Frank Doll, 83, who has been tracking weather measurements from his back yard in Avon since 1968. Temperatures were just about average, Doll said. There was one frost on June 11 when the morning temperature dropped to 31 degrees.
